Turkey - Environmentally Related Tax Revenue from Taxes on Energy in Sports Activities and Amusement and Recreation Activities
Since 2014, Turkey Environmentally Related Tax Revenue from Taxes on Energy in Sports Activities and Amusement and Recreation Activities was down by 9.2% year on year. At $6.57 Million in 2019, the country was number 16 comparing other countries in Environmentally Related Tax Revenue from Taxes on Energy in Sports Activities and Amusement and Recreation Activities. Turkey is overtaken by Ireland, which was ranked number 15 at $6.62 Million and is followed by Austria at $5.55 Million. France topped the ranking with $247.56 Million in 2019, that is a fall of 0.4% versus 2018. Germany, Netherlands and United Kingdom resp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Serbia witnessed the best average annual growth at +42.5% per year, while Croatia was the worst growing country at -15.9% per year.
